Output 4f30ec084b5525be304900695f151f7e415672c3e84260447c9434f7f39ebaa4:6

value
672195131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e125079c222e8f6c19bc9dad0da46f7c7c2efb OP_EQUAL
address
MFdxhsKB7tYG9AqSDNKu6C5iPkNnmP8zf2
transaction
4f30ec084b5525be304900695f151f7e415672c3e84260447c9434f7f39ebaa4
spent
true